Feb 29, 05:32 PM
This is a demo of my final lab project for ECE 102 at CSU. It is a fully parallel implementation of the game “SNAKE” on the DE2 FPGA board. There are 256 little state machines all running at the same time to control this game. Each LED of the display is backed by it’s own state machine that communicates with its immediate neighbors. Global knowledge of state is not required for the game “SNAKE”, this is why it was chosen.VHDL would probably have been faster, but the schematic-only approach was way more fun.